
新しいプロジェクトで Git を使用してファイルをバージョン管理したいと考えています。Git の概要を読みましたが、Git がコードをホストするかどうかはわかりません。
コードをサードパーティのコンピューターでホストしたくありません。コードをサードパーティのサーバーに保存することなく、内部ネットワーク内のコンピューターでファイルをホストできるようにしたいと考えています。
ローカルマシンにリポジトリを設定するにはどうすればいいですか?githubがファイルをアップロードするのを防ぐために何か特別なことをする必要がありますか?http://github.com?
答え1
GitHub は、コードをサーバー上に保存するため、コードを秘密にしておく必要がある場合には役に立ちません。ただし、有料サブスクリプションを使用すると、「プライベート」プロジェクトを作成できます。コードはサーバー上に残りますが、アクセスを許可したユーザーのみがコードを見ることができます (もちろん、データは暗号化されていないため、悪意のある GitHub 従業員も見ることはできませんが、このようなことはほとんど起こりません)。
どちらの場合でも、あなたは仕事コードをローカルで使用します。開発マシンにコードのコピーをチェックアウト (プル、クローンなど) し、変更を加えてから、それを GitHub コピーにプッシュします。
聞くところによると、GitHubから何かを必要としたり望んだりするわけではなく、ギット。
Git をインストールし、推奨される基本設定を完了したら、プロジェクト用のフォルダーを作成し、次のように入力します。
git init
コマンドラインで。git のドキュメントは非常にわかりやすく、すべての基本事項が説明されています。
答え2
あなたが望んでいるのはギットサーバーに Git リポジトリをインストールし、開発用コンピューターで Git クライアント ソフトウェアを使用します。Github は Git リポジトリとコードをホストするサービスですが、これは必要なものではありません。